SAP Sales Cloud is a powerful solution within the SAP Customer Experience portfolio designed to streamline sales processes, improve pipeline visibility, and enhance customer engagement. However, every business has unique sales requirements that may extend beyond standard out-of-the-box capabilities. To address these specific needs, SAP Sales Cloud offers flexible options for extending its functionality, allowing organizations to customize, integrate, and innovate their sales operations.
This article explores the key methods and best practices for extending SAP Sales Cloud functionality to maximize its value and align it with your business processes.
While SAP Sales Cloud provides comprehensive tools for sales automation, forecasting, and customer management, extending its functionality can:
- Tailor the platform to unique sales workflows and industry-specific processes.
- Integrate with external systems such as ERP, marketing platforms, or third-party applications.
- Automate specialized tasks to increase sales team productivity.
- Enhance user experience with custom UI components and dashboards.
- Leverage emerging technologies like AI and machine learning for predictive insights.
¶ 1. Configuration and Customization
- Business Rules: Create custom logic to automate decision-making processes such as lead routing, scoring, and approval workflows.
- Custom Fields and Objects: Extend standard data models with additional fields or entirely new objects tailored to your sales data requirements.
- UI Adaptation: Personalize user interfaces using SAP Cloud Application Studio or built-in tools for page layout adjustments and form customizations.

¶ 5. SAP Fiori Apps and UI5 Customization
- Develop custom SAP Fiori applications or UI5 components to enhance the user experience.
- Provides responsive, intuitive interfaces optimized for desktop and mobile devices.
- Integrate custom apps directly into SAP Sales Cloud’s environment.
- Start with Configuration: Utilize standard configuration options before moving to custom development to reduce complexity and maintenance effort.
- Adopt Agile Development: Use iterative development and frequent feedback loops to ensure extensions meet business needs.
- Maintain Upgrade Compatibility: Follow SAP guidelines to ensure customizations are compatible with future SAP Sales Cloud updates.
- Ensure Data Security and Compliance: Incorporate role-based access, encryption, and compliance checks in all extensions.
- Document Extensions Thoroughly: Maintain clear documentation to facilitate support, troubleshooting, and future enhancements.
- Leverage SAP Support and Community: Utilize SAP resources, forums, and partner expertise to accelerate extension projects.
A global pharmaceutical company extended SAP Sales Cloud by integrating it with their SAP S/4HANA ERP system via SAP BTP. Custom business objects were created to track regulatory compliance activities linked to sales orders. Additionally, AI-based lead scoring models running on SAP BTP enhanced the sales team’s prioritization process, resulting in a 15% increase in qualified leads and faster sales cycles.
